Trachelomonas volzii
var. cylindracea Playfair 1915
|  Genus: Euglenas in a close fitting lorica; a single long flagellum extends through small opening; 
lorica with or without short collar; yellow to brown (How to know the protozoa, 1979).
Lorica often possesses numerous spines, composed of ferric hydroxide impregnated with brown 
manganic compound (Kudo, 1966). Species:

Trachelomonas volzii var. cylindracea Playfair 1915 (or T. dubia ?), 
lorica 37 μm long, 15 μm wide (excluding collar, 3.5 x 3 μm), 
x 640, Ohnuma (a pond in Ohnuma enchi), Nasu-shiobara city (formerly Shiobara town), Tochigi Pref., Japan, May 5, 2006, by Y. Tsukii
